Donat was first commercially available in 1908, but the history of Rogaška Slatina springs is much older. Excavation in the area confirmed Celtic and Roman settlements, indicating that the spring was already in use in ancient times. [1] [2] Because of its hyperosmolarity, Donat Mg is a natural osmotic laxative. It is classified as a saline laxative. In the morning, slowly drink 0.2 l of Donat on an empty stomach. The present placebo-controlled, randomized, double-blind intervention study in subjects with functional constipation provides clinical evidence that drinking a mineral water rich in magnesium sulphate and sodium sulphate over a course of 6weeks can confer significant benefits for digestive health. The improvement in the constipation symptoms as reflected by an increased number of CSBMs and overall bowel movements per week and a softer stool in comparison with a water low in minerals confirmed previous assumptions of the digestion stimulating effects of waters naturally rich in minerals. Indeed, the number of CSBMs/week more than tripled within the course of the study in subjects drinking the mineral-rich water, which is comparable to the effect of psyllium and dried plums demonstrating an increase in the mean number of CSBMs/week by more than a double [ 24].

The stomach makes 2 to 3 litres of acidic fluids each day. These consist mostly of hydrochloric acid and pepsin (an enzyme that speeds up the metabolism of proteins). Donat Mg contains approximately 7,800mg of hydrogen carbonate. This high hydrogen carbonate content has a great capacity for bonding to acids and buffering free acids. It bonds to stomach acid in equal amounts. In principle, the spectrum of stool types in the general healthy population is wide including hard, fragmented lumps to sausage-like or snake-like forms up to mushy material, which correlates with transit time and faecal bulk [ 7]. The water content of stool usually ranges from 70 to 80%, while constipated subjects have a harder stool with water content below 70% [ 8]. Stool consistency is frequently related to bowel movement, which also differs considerably between individuals, with a mean frequency of one stool per day reported for people living in Western countries [ 9]. Keltische Funde und Münzen aus der Römerzeit zeugen davon, dass man schon vor Urzeiten von den gesundheitsfördernden Wirkungen des natürlichen Mineralwassers wusste und profitierte. Trotzdem dauert es bis zum Jahre 1572, dass der Schweizer Alchimist Leonhard Thurneysser das Wunderwasser zum ersten Mal wissenschaftlich analysiert und somit den Weg für eine genaue Beschreibung seiner Eigenschaften ebnet. Erst ein Jahrhundert später beschreibt Dr. Paul Sorbait, Hofarzt und Professor an der Medizinischen Fakultät in Wien, das Wasser in seinem Werk Praxis Medicae, wodurch das Mineralwasser aus Rogaška Slatina auch jenseits der Grenzen der Habsburgermonarchie berühmt wird.
